Latest Patents

One of his latest inventions is a brake cooling system designed to improve the cooling of vehicle brakes. This system features a fascia that mounts in the front area of the vehicle, equipped with at least one aperture to allow air to pass through. The design includes a channel structure that directs air from the aperture to the vehicle brakes when the vehicle is in motion.

Another significant patent is an apparatus for transferring impact energy from a tire and wheel assembly to a sill in a motor vehicle. This structural assembly includes a first structural member along the bottom edge of the door opening and a second structural member along the front edge. The extension assembly effectively transfers forces between these members, enhancing the vehicle's structural integrity.
